Understanding forex markup: What is it, and why does it matter?
When you make a payment abroad (or on a foreign website), your home currency (say, Indian rupees) needs to be converted to the local currency. Most banks or card providers apply a markup, typically up to 3–5%, over the base foreign exchange (FX) rate. This markup acts as a hidden surcharge, silently inflating the cost of every transaction.
With zero forex markup credit cards, on the other hand, you pay only the base FX rate (for example, the VISA rate), and no extra currency-conversion fee is added. This might not sound like much at first, but cumulatively over an entire trip or while paying tuition overseas, the savings can add up to a substantial amount.

Why zero forex markup credit cards are a game-changer?
For many people, traditional credit cards and made-for-travel forex cards are riddled with hidden costs. Even if the base foreign exchange rate is competitive, the markup often erodes any potential benefit. A zero forex markup card eliminates that uncertainty; you’re charged just the “real” conversion rate, with no surprises.
In addition, the flexibility of loading in INR and using it in different currencies (or similar, depending on the card) means zero forex markup cards are not just cost-effective, but also remarkably practical. You’re less burdened by pre-planning, cumbersome currency conversions, or worrying about what to do with leftover currency after a trip.
